Output bc642b121b6e12dfc4f72c2f7ccba6b43823f39ad0de6087ee714a99b3f46600:27

value
4500448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8ba63923ce3b14caaa6c6576ab156711f95142 OP_EQUAL
address
3HL4mMJbvHCGNqUVtJMxFqTb5ihSrYUA2M
transaction
bc642b121b6e12dfc4f72c2f7ccba6b43823f39ad0de6087ee714a99b3f46600
confirmations
263462
spent
true